SBS Styrene-Butadiene-Styrene Block Copolymer LUPRENE Overview Luprene elastomers are made from Styrene and Butadiene monomers by Solution Anionic Living Polymerization. Luprene elastomers provide 3 kinds of grade, 2 grades are linear type, 1 grade is radial type. All Luprene elastomers can be used either alone or in blends. NBR Latex Acrylonitrile Butadiene Rubber Latex Overview NBR Latex of LG Chem can be used for a wide variety of excellent disposable nitrile gloves from medical to industrial, clean room and food handling use. Acrylic Impact Modifier For PVC requiring weatherability Overview AIM, based on Acrylics, dedicates excellent weatherability as well as impact resistance at low and room temperatures.
